网络工程师计算题解决?请会做的 列出算式 ●某Cache采用组相联的方式映像,其容量为64块的,字块大小为128个字,每4块为一组.若主容量为4096块,且以字编址,那么主存地址应为( )位,主存区号应为

来源:学生作业帮助网 编辑:作业帮 时间:2024/05/10 08:27:54

网络工程师计算题解决?请会做的 列出算式 ●某Cache采用组相联的方式映像,其容量为64块的,字块大小为128个字,每4块为一组.若主容量为4096块,且以字编址,那么主存地址应为( )位,主存区号应为
网络工程师计算题解决?
请会做的 列出算式 ●某Cache采用组相联的方式映像,其容量为64块的,字块大小为128个字,每4块为一组.若主容量为4096块,且以字编址,那么主存地址应为( )位,主存区号应为( )位.

网络工程师计算题解决?请会做的 列出算式 ●某Cache采用组相联的方式映像,其容量为64块的,字块大小为128个字,每4块为一组.若主容量为4096块,且以字编址,那么主存地址应为( )位,主存区号应为
主存总字数=4096*128=524288=2^19
主存地址=1b524288=19位(1b为以2为底的对数)
主存地址=主存区号+组号+组内块号+块内地址
块大小128字,所以块内地址7位
cache有64/4=16组,得到组号4位
每4块为一组,组内块号2位
主存区号=19-7-4-2=6位
很详细了吧,自己写的,分就给我吧.